16:05 — The Cordala audit-log viewer stopped rendering entries from third-party plugins after a schema migration dropped the legacy source field. Plugin-emitted events were stored correctly but filtered out at display time. A compatibility shim restored visibility at 16:52; no data was lost. Plugin authors can confirm the shim is active in their tenant via the token below.

build token for fajop-kageg: htk14_a2d40227103e0f

**CI heads-up: soft-delete migration breaking test seeds**

Hi new folks! If the Cartloom test suite fails with "order not found," it's the soft-delete change — seeds now need deleted_at set to null explicitly, since the default scope filters tombstones. Rebase onto main and reseed; that fixes 90% of cases. The first green run afterward carries the build token below.

pipeline stamp: htk4_66df

Ticket: Studio access — training video recordings

The recording studio on Level 3 of the Fennick Building is now available for new starters filming onboarding videos. Please book via the Roomboard system first, arrive five minutes early, and leave the soundproofing panels exactly as found. The studio door has a keypad lock; enter the code below.

turnstile pass: bdg-YEOZLM-79341408

## Transporting the Harrowgate Permit Blueprints

Heads up, receiving team — the blueprint roll for the Tollibrand Annex building permit is coming your way via Swiftmere Couriers. It's one sealed tube, marked fragile, and the planning office wants it unrolled by their staff only. When the courier arrives at your dock, follow the hand-over instruction given below.

drop instructions, fawip-kajog: the oliiel norir courier leaves the ralion gilion kasax praiel tamix oliath silir juldor ledger at gate 7110 under passcode 766501

Hi team,

Before I hand off the 3.2 release, please note the humidity sensor drift reported on Verdana controllers in the Elmbrook trial site. Drift exceeds 4% after roughly ten days of continuous operation; firmware 3.2.1 adds an automatic recalibration cycle every 72 hours. Support should advise growers to install 3.2.1 and trigger a manual recalibration once. The hotfix bundle must be verified before distribution, so I'm including the signing key used for the 3.2.1 packages below.

release key, fahof-yagap: bky3_m5d